POSITION DESCRIPTION

The Rochester office of LawNY® seeks to fill an immediate opening for a full time Staff Attorney in its Special Populations Programs (SPP) Unit which provides civil legal services to seniors, veterans, victims of elder abuse, and crime victims and other victimized individuals. We encourage applicants with a wide range of substantive legal experience to apply. Cases handled frequently involve health care matters including Medicaid and Medicare, Social Security issues (SSI, SSDI), and the rights of Nursing Home Residents. We expect those who fill this position will grow and adapt their practice to the needs of the community and the organization, and place an emphasis on supervision skills and the ability to practice in multiple forums. The candidate must have the caring, patience, and emotional maturity to help low-income people overcome crisis situations.

Staff Attorneys at LawNY® provide comprehensive legal services to eligible clients and the ideal candidate should have a strong understanding of how civil legal issues affecting low-income communities intersect with social and economic justice. Compensation Package

The beginning salary for a Staff Attorney at LawNY with no experience is $70,000 and the salary for a Staff Attorney with thirty years of experience is $106,100. Salary will be based on experience. LawNY is a qualifying employer for the Public Service Loan Forgiveness program(PSLF).

LawNY® Provides An Excellent Package Of Fringe Benefits Including

94% Employer paid Medical Premium with 100% Employer paid in-network deductible

100% Employer paid Dental Insurance

100% Employer paid Life Insurance

100% Employer paid Enhanced Short-term Disability

100% Employer paid Long-term Disability

Vision Insurance

20 Paid Vacation days per year

12 Sick days per year

5 Personal days per year

13.5 Holidays plus 2 floating Holidays per year

35-Hour Work Week

Hybrid Work Schedule (new staff are able to work from home up to 3 days per week. After 6 months, this increases to 5 days per week with Manager approval, as workload permits)

RESPONSIBILITIES These are the most significant responsibilities and primary functions of the position.

Maintain a full-time caseload representing eligible clients

Provides legal services to low income clients and client groups regarding these matters including advice, negotiation, litigation and administrative advocacy.

Interacts respectfully with clients, partners, and team members from a wide range of backgrounds, with an awareness of the importance of cultural competence and humility.

Collaborates with other LawNY® advocates, human services providers, non-profit organizations and community groups as well as the courts, administrative tribunals and the private bar to address legal problems within our community, including providing community legal education.

Cooperates in all grant reporting requirements, program reporting, timekeeping, file maintenance, case closing and compliance review.

ORGANIZATION INFORMATION

Legal Assistance of Western New York, Inc. (LawNY®) is a not-for-profit law firm that provides free civil legal services to low-income clients in a 14 county area of Western New York, the Finger Lakes, and the Southern Tier. LawNY® has seven fully staffed field offices in Bath, Elmira, Geneva, Ithaca, Jamestown, Olean and Rochester, satellite offices in Lakeville and Lyons, and a business office in Rochester.

LawNY® has been providing high quality legal representation for 54 years, and today has over 180 employees, including attorneys, paralegals, and a legal support team who work closely across areas of specialization to bring a holistic approach to addressing legal issues affecting our clients and community.
